A local educational institution in Leeds is seeking a Lunchtime Supervisor to enhance pupils' lunchtime experiences. The role includes supervising children's meals and playground activities, ensuring a safe environment, and promoting healthy eating habits.

The ideal candidate is reliable, caring, and enjoys working with children. This is a permanent, term-time position with a salary of £24,413 - £24,769 pro rata, emphasizing teamwork and collaboration in a vibrant school setting.
